Hi,

I recently upgraded my XP1800+ to XP2600+ FSB266 on a Abit KX333 motherboard
(KT333) with 2x256 Kingmax PC2700 memory.
My settings are 166 x 12.5 and I'm running at 2084 mhz.

The problem is I had 2 more memory stick before when I used XP1800+ (FSB133)
: 1x256 PQI stick and 1x256 Hynix stick PC2700, but now I cannot use those
sticks, even when used 1 stick alone. The system won't start. I put all
memory CAS to minimum, but its same.

My system is also unstable, I froze once in a while...

someone can help me or give advices please? can we really run the XP2600+ on
a KT333 with no problems?

thanks a lot for your help

The higher the CAS setting, the more likely your system will function
well. Lower CAS is like overclocking (in a way).

I should clarify:

CAS 3 is nice and stable, CAS 2.5 is faster and may be less stable, CAS
2 is faster still, and some memory becomes unstable at this setting.
